From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-2.5 required=3.0 tests=DKIMWL_WL_HIGH,DKIM_SIGNED, DKIM_VALID,HEADER_FROM_DIFFERENT_DOMAINS,MAILING_LIST_MULTI,SPF_PASS, USER_AGENT_MUTT autolearn=ham aut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id 58E18C169C4 for ; Tue, 29 Jan 2019 18:10:42 +0000 (UTC)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PS id 2AB1021848 for ; Tue, 29 Jan 2019 18:10:42 +0000 (UTC) Authentication-Results: mail.kernel.org; dkim=pass (2048-bit key) header.d=lists.infradead.org header.i=@lists.infradead.org header.b="YK+Ei4jq" D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org 2AB1021848 Authentication-Results: mail.kernel.org; dmarc=none (p=none dis=none) header.from=arm.com Authentication-Results: mail.kernel.org; spf=none smtp.mailfrom=linux-arm-kernel-bounces+infradead-linux-arm-kernel=archiver.kernel.org@lists.infradead.org D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20170209; h=Sender: Content-Transfer-Encoding:Content-Type:Cc:List-Subscribe:List-Help:List-Post: List-Archive:List-Unsubscribe:List-Id:In-Reply-To:MIME-Version:References: Message-ID:Subject:To:From:Date:Reply-To:Content-ID:Content-Description: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ID: List-Owner; bh=iV2nz+xK8YGDuJwUO00Q6ClcWF/IaEg7agUfg1ClmfM=; b=YK+Ei4jqv0YI7z MhP3j5Dpy2HYfixLb0YcV3s8Ho5pkBvZ+xF6QGgMa9/RKeVvuiyn95olILfKhG4CBEO1Rh5arPVFR H29U0O22kPlh7VdUoyTeRUznvTAYPlKuvJm26P9LknheiVhVMdijjpK3OS3ZNSaRhFUnIPS16XnaS KuV3jwV3A9vVnlkQ6qowTwN38GHieZcan1panyrzNDUboR1JfiiDfLdycUU3N5G6nXBx+KkBdWT4H 4KW4QUWyT6sIHXPZlTJXVhmIjl0wIVGblrN9sdeCtItux7Tc42GfYgWGJOqv7JQFYy/f5P5IDKL+Z Wi+ex+jKAZ37BTtCGc5w==; Received: from localhost ([127.0.0.1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.90_1 #2 (Red Hat Linux)) id 1goXqL-0007Et-HX; Tue, 29 Jan 2019 18:10:41 +0000 Received: from foss.arm.com ([217.140.101.70]) by bombadil.infradead.org with esmtp (Exim 4.90_1 #2 (Red Hat Linux)) id 1goXqI-0007Da-ER for linux-arm-kernel@lists.infradead.org; Tue, 29 Jan 2019 18:10:39 +0000 Received: from usa-sjc-imap-foss1.foss.arm.com (unknown [10.72.51.249]) by usa-sjc-mx-foss1.foss.arm.com (Postfix) with ESMTP id 3E167EBD; Tue, 29 Jan 2019 10:10:36 -0800 (PST) Received: from arrakis.emea.arm.com (arrakis.cambridge.arm.com [10.1.196.113]) by usa-sjc-imap-foss1.foss.arm.com (Postfix) with ESMTPSA id 0AB333F557; Tue, 29 Jan 2019 10:10:34 -0800 (PST) Date: Tue, 29 Jan 2019 18:10:32 +0000 From: Catalin Marinas To: "Zhang, Lei" Subject: Re: [PATCH v3 0/1] arm64: Add workaround for Fujitsu A64FX erratum 010001 Message-ID: <20190129181032.GC224095@arrakis.emea.arm.com> References: <8898674D84E3B24BA3A2D289B872026A6A2C04E6@G01JPEXMBKW03> MIME-Version: 1.0 Content-Disposition: inline In-Reply-To: <8898674D84E3B24BA3A2D289B872026A6A2C04E6@G01JPEXMBKW03> User-Agent: Mutt/1.10.1 (2018-07-13) X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20190129_101038_493816_DD88CD10 X-CRM114-Status: GOOD ( 23.24 ) X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.21 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: 'Mark Rutland' , "'james.morse@arm.com'" , "'will.deacon@arm.com'" , "'linux-kernel@vger.kernel.org'" , "'linux-arm-kernel@lists.infradead.org'"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+infradead-linux-arm-kernel=archiver.kernel.org@lists.infradead.org SGksCgpDb3VsZCB5b3UgcGxlYXNlIGNvcHkgdGhlIHdob2xlIGRlc2NyaXB0aW9uIGZyb20gdGhl IGNvdmVyIGxldHRlciB0byB0aGUKYWN0dWFsIHBhdGNoIGFuZCBvbmx5IHNlbmQgb25lIGVtYWls IChmdWxsIGRlc2NyaXB0aW9uIGFzIGluIGhlcmUKdG9nZXRoZXIgd2l0aCB0aGUgcGF0Y2gpPyBJ ZiB3ZSBjb21taXQgdGhpcyB0byB0aGUga2VybmVsLCBpdCB3b3VsZCBiZQp1c2VmdWwgdG8gaGF2 ZSB0aGUgaW5mb3JtYXRpb24gaW4gdGhlIGxvZyBmb3IgcmVmZXJlbmNlIGxhdGVyIG9uLgoKTW9y ZSBjb21tZW50cyBiZWxvdzoKCk9uIFR1ZSwgSmFuIDI5LCAyMDE5IGF0IDEyOjI5OjU4UE0gKzAw MDAsIFpoYW5nLCBMZWkgd3JvdGU6Cj4gT24gc29tZSB2YXJpYW50cyBvZiB0aGUgRnVqaXRzdS1B NjRGWCBjb3JlcyB2ZXIoMS4wLCAxLjEpLCAgCj4gbWVtb3J5IGFjY2Vzc2VzIG1heSBjYXVzZSB1 bmRlZmluZWQgZmF1bHQgKERhdGEgYWJvcnQsIERGU0M9MGIxMTExMTEpLgo+IFRoaXMgcHJvYmxl bSB3aWxsIGJlIGZpeGVkIGJ5IG5leHQgdmVyc2lvbiBvZiBGdWppdHN1LUE2NEZYLgo+IAo+IFRo aXMgZmF1bHQgb2NjdXJzIHVuZGVyIGEgc3BlY2lmaWMgaGFyZHdhcmUgY29uZGl0aW9uIAo+IHdo ZW4gYSBsb2FkL3N0b3JlIGluc3RydWN0aW9uIHBlcmZvcm0gYW4gYWRkcmVzcyB0cmFuc2xhdGlv biB1c2luZzoKPiAgIGNhc2UtMSAgVFRCUjBfRUwxIHdpdGggVENSX0VMMS5ORkQwID09IDEuCj4g ICBjYXNlLTIgIFRUQlIwX0VMMiB3aXRoIFRDUl9FTDIuTkZEMCA9PSAxLgo+ICAgY2FzZS0zICBU VEJSMV9FTDEgd2l0aCBUQ1JfRUwxLk5GRDEgPT0gMS4KPiAgIGNhc2UtNCAgVFRCUjFfRUwyIHdp dGggVENSX0VMMi5ORkQxID09IDEuCj4gQW5kIHRoaXMgZmF1bHQgb2NjdXJzIGNvbXBsZXRlbHkg c3B1cmlvdXMuCgpTbyB0aGlzIGxvb2tzIGxpa2UgbmV3IGluZm9ybWF0aW9uIG9uIHRoZSBoYXJk d2FyZSBiZWhhdmlvdXIgc2luY2UgdGhlCnYyIG9mIHRoZSBwYXRjaC4gQ2FuIHRoaXMgZmF1bHQg b2NjdXIgZm9yIGFueSB0eXBlIG9mIGluc3RydWN0aW9uCmFjY2Vzc2luZyB0aGUgbWVtb3J5IG9y IG9ubHkgZm9yIFNWRSBpbnN0cnVjdGlvbnM/Cgo+IFNpbmNlIFRDUl9FTHguTkZEMSBpcyBzZXQg dG8gJzEnIGF0IHRoZSBrZXJuZWwgaW4gdmVyc2lvbnMgCj4gcGFzdCA0LjE3LCB0aGUgY2FzZS0z IG9yIGNhc2UtNCBtYXkgaGFwcGVuLgo+IAo+IFRoaXMgZmF1bHQgY2FuIGJlIHRha2VuIG9ubHkg YXQgc3RhZ2UtMSwgCj4gc28gdGhpcyBmYXVsdCBpcyB0YWtlbiBmcm9tIEVMMCB0byBFTDEvRUwy LCBmcm9tIEVMMSB0byBFTDEsIAo+IG9yIGZyb20gRUwyIHRvIEVMMi4KPiAKPiBJIHdvdWxkIGxp a2UgdG8gcG9zdCBhIHdvcmthcm91bmQgdG8gYXZvaWQgdGhpcyBwcm9ibGVtIG9uIAo+IGV4aXN0 aW5nIEZ1aml0c3UtQTY0RlggdmVyc2lvbi4KCkhvdyBsaWtlbHkgaXMgaXQgdG8gdHJpZ2dlciB0 aGlzIGVycmF0dW0/IEluIG90aGVyIHdvcmRzLCBhcmVuJ3Qgd2UKYmV0dGVyIG9mZiB3aXRoIGEg c3B1cmlvdXMgZmF1bHQgdGhhdCB3ZSBpZ25vcmUgcmF0aGVyIHRoYW4gdG9nZ2xpbmcgdGhlClRD Ul9FTHguTkZEMSBiaXQ/Cgo+IFRoZXJlIGFyZSAyIHBvaW50cyBpbiB0aGlzIHdvcmthcm91bmQu Cj4gUG9pbnQxOiB0cmFwIGZyb20gRUwxIHRvIEVMMSwgRUwyIHRvIEVMMgo+IFNldCAnMCcgdG8g VENSX0VMeC5ORkQxaW4ga2VybmVsLWVudHJ5LCAKPiBhbmQgc2V0ICcxJyBpbiBrZXJuZWwtZXhp dC4KPiAKPiBGcm9tIHRoZSB2aWV3IHBvaW50IG9mIEFSTSBzcGVjaWZpY2F0aW9uLCB0aGVyZSBp cyBubyBwcm9ibGVtIHRvIAo+IHJlc2V0IFRDUl9FTHgue05GRDAsTkZEMX0gd2hpbGUgaW4gRUwx L0VMMiwgYmVjYXVzZSAKPiBUQ1JfRUx4LntORkQwLE5GRDF9IGNvbnRyb2xzIHdoZXRoZXIgdG8g cGVyZm9ybSBhIHRyYW5zbGF0aW9uIAo+IHRhYmxlIHdhbGsgaW4gcmVzcG9uc2UgdG8gYW4gYWNj ZXNzIGZyb20gRUwwLgoKVGhlIHByb2JsZW0gaXMgdGhhdCB0aGlzIGJpdCBtYXkgYmUgY2FjaGVk IGluIHRoZSBUTEIgKEkgaGF2ZW4ndCBjaGVja2VkCnRoZSBBUk0gQVJNIGJ1dCB0aGF0J3MgdXN1 YWxseSB0aGUgY2FzZSB3aXRoIHRoZSBUQ1JfRUx4IGJpdHMpLiBJZgp0aGF0J3MgdGhlIGNhc2Us IHlvdSBjYW4ndCBndWFyYW50ZWUgYSBjaGFuZ2UgdW5sZXNzIHlvdSBhbHNvIHBlcmZvcm0gYQpU TEJJIFZNQUxMLiBBcmd1YWJseSwgaWYgRnVqaXRzdSdzIG1pY3JvYXJjaGl0ZWN0dXJlIGRvZXNu J3QgY2FjaGUgdGhlCk5GRCBiaXRzIGluIHRoZSBUTEIsIHdlIGNvdWxkIGFwcGx5IHRoZSB3b3Jr YXJvdW5kIGJ1dCBJJ2QgcmF0aGVyIGhhdmUKdGhlIHNwdXJpb3VzIHRyYXAgaWYgaXQncyBub3Qg dG9vIG9mdGVuLgoKPiBJIGNvbmZpcm1lZCB0aGF0Ogo+IOODu1RoZXJlIGlzIG5vIGxvYWQvc3Rv cmUgaW5zdHJ1Y3Rpb24gYmV0d2VlbiAKPiAgIHRyYW1wX3ZlbnRyeSBhbmQgc2V0dGluZyBUQ1Jf RUx4Lk5GRDEgdG8gJzAnLgo+IOODu1RoZXJlIGlzIG5vIGxvYWQvc3RvcmUgaW5zdHJ1Y3Rpb24g YmV0d2VlbiAKPiAgIHNldHRpbmcgVENSX0VMeC5ORkQxIHRvICcxJyBhbmQgdHJhbXBfZXhpdC4K CkNvdWxkIHNwZWN1bGF0aXZlIGxvYWRzIGFsc28gdHJpZ2dlciB0aGlzPyBBbm90aGVyIG9wdGlv biB3b3VsZCBiZSB0bwp0b2dnbGUgaXQgZHVyaW5nIGtlcm5lbF9uZW9uX2JlZ2luL2VuZCAod2l0 aCB0aGUgY2F2ZWF0IG9mIFRMQkkgYXMKbWVudGlvbmVkIGFib3ZlKS4KCi0tIApDYXRhbGluCgpf X19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fXwpsaW51eC1hcm0t a2VybmVsIG1haWxpbmcgbGlzdApsaW51eC1hcm0ta2VybmVsQGxpc3RzLmluZnJhZGVhZC5vcmcK aHR0cDovL2xpc3RzLmluZnJhZGVhZC5vcmcvbWFpbG1hbi9saXN0aW5mby9saW51eC1hcm0ta2Vy bmVsCg==